For the third day, the weather has been the loudest presence on the course. Saturday’s third round of the 2026 Memorial Tournament was delayed, forcing players to take cover and end their rounds early. The result is a Sunday that may run longer than planned for anyone near the top—leaders could be asked to play 27 or more holes to finish the tournament before darkness falls.

J.T. Poston got a jump on that reality when he completed his third round early Sunday at 12 under par for the tournament and claimed the 54-hole lead. Ryan Gerard sits one shot back at 11 under. After that. the leaderboard tightens into a small pocket of competition. with a five-shot gap separating the next group at 6 under.

To keep the final round moving, the players are being grouped in threesomes off both the front and back nine. The scheduling is built around the same threat all golfers know well: the sun dropping and the clock running out.

The financial stakes are equally clear at Muirfield Village Golf Club in Dublin, Ohio. The Memorial Tournament carries a total purse of $20 million, with $4 million going to the winner. Payouts then step down by finishing position. from $2.2 million for second place to $1.4 million for third. $1 million for fourth. and $840. 000 for fifth.

Below the top tier, the ladder continues down through the field. Sixth earns $760,000, seventh $700,000, eighth $646,000, ninth $600,000, and 10th $556,000. From there. payouts keep declining in set increments by place—$514. 000 for 11th. $472. 000 for 12th. and $430. 000 for 13th—continuing through 65th place at $36. 000.
